Bug#778913: openssh-server: init (at least systemd) doesn't notice when sshd fails to start and reports success



On Sun, 2015-02-22 at 17:53 +0000, Colin Watson wrote: 
> Well, um, in either case, isn't it pretty weird that "systemctl status"
> shows the unit as failed while the boot progress system shows it as OK?
> Feels like a systemd bug to me.
Arguably, I'mm CCing the systemd guys, perhaps they can help out!

The exit status returned by sshd is 255 (anyhow special to systemd?): 
# /usr/sbin/sshd -D -p 50000
/etc/ssh/sshd_config line 151: AuthorizedKeysCommand must be an absolute path
# echo $?
255
